abstract = {Solar energy is rapidly becoming an alternative means of electricity source. Fossil fuels are seriously depleting, thus the need for alternative energy sources is a necessity. To make effective use of solar energy, its efficiency must be maximized. A feasible approach to maximizing the power output of a solar array is sun tracking. This paper, therefore, presents the design and construction of a solar tracking system that positions the solar PV panel in proper orientation with the sun to always receive direct radiation. The prototype is designed around a programmed microcontroller which controls the system by communicating with the sensors and motor driver based on the movement of the sun. Automatic Sun Tracking System is a hybrid hardware/software prototype, which automatically provides the best alignment of solar panel with the sun, to get maximum output (electricity). By doing this, the efficiency of the panel can be increased by as much as 15 – 25%.},
